жорсткий форк

жорсткий форк

Хардфорк — це радикальна зміна протоколу блокчейн-мережі, яка призводить до незворотного поділу на дві несумісні ланцюги. Коли вузли мережі впроваджують фундаментальні зміни протоколу, неоновлені вузли вже не можуть підтверджувати блоки, створені оновленими вузлами, що спричиняє виникнення двох автономних мереж і реєстрів. Хардфорки зазвичай застосовують для впровадження масштабних оновлень функціоналу, усунення критичних вразливостей безпеки або вирішення суттєвих суперечностей у спільноті щодо майбутнього блокчейну. В історії Bitcoin та Ethereum відбулися кілька знакових хардфорків, зокрема відокремлення Bitcoin Cash (BCH) і форк після інциденту з Ethereum DAO, які суттєво вплинули на криптоекосистему.

Передумови: Походження хардфорків

Ідея хардфорків бере початок із сфери open-source розробки, але особливого значення набула саме в технології блокчейн. Перший гучний хардфорк у блокчейні відбувся у липні 2016 року, коли спільнота Ethereum розділилася через питання врегулювання інциденту "The DAO", що призвело до появи Ethereum (ETH) та Ethereum Classic (ETC).

Хардфорки, як правило, спричиняють такі сценарії:

  1. Розширення функціоналу: впровадження нових можливостей або значне вдосконалення поточних
  2. Усунення вразливостей безпеки: ліквідація критичних недоліків, що ставлять під загрозу безпеку мережі
  3. Ідейні розбіжності: фундаментальні суперечки щодо майбутнього розвитку блокчейну
  4. Дискусії щодо масштабування: різні технічні підходи до вирішення питань масштабованості

Найвідоміші хардфорки включають Bitcoin і Bitcoin Cash (2017), Ethereum і Ethereum Classic (2016), а також Bitcoin Cash і Bitcoin SV (2018). Ці події не були лише технічними змінами — вони відображали глибокі дискусії у криптоспільноті щодо базових цінностей та напрямків розвитку блокчейну.

Механізм роботи: Як функціонують хардфорки

Технічна реалізація хардфорка передбачає зміну основних правил консенсусу блокчейну. Коли частина вузлів впроваджує нові правила, а інші залишаються на старих, блокчейн розділяється на дві незалежні ланцюги на визначеній висоті блоку.

Процес проведення хардфорка зазвичай складається з таких етапів:

  1. Пропозиція: розробники або учасники спільноти ініціюють зміни протоколу
  2. Обговорення та консенсус: досягнення згоди через дискусії, голосування або механізми управління спільнотою
  3. Реалізація змін у коді: написання нового коду і комплексне тестування
  4. Визначення висоти активації: обрання конкретної висоти блоку для форку
  5. Оновлення вузлів: оператори вирішують, чи оновлювати своє програмне забезпечення
  6. Активація форку: після досягнення визначеної висоти блоку вузли, що підтримують нові правила, починають створювати блоки нового типу, а несумісні вузли продовжують роботу на початковому ланцюгу

Після хардфорку обидва ланцюги працюють автономно, маючи спільну історію, але різні майбутні шляхи. Вся історія транзакцій до точки форку є ідентичною в обох ланцюгах, а після форку транзакції існують лише у своїх мережах.

Ризики та виклики хардфорків

Хоча хардфорки є ключовим механізмом еволюції блокчейну, вони несуть низку ризиків:

  1. Розкол спільноти: хардфорки можуть призвести до тривалого поділу розробників, користувачів і спільноти, що послаблює екосистему початкової мережі
  2. Уразливість до replay-атак: без належної ізоляції транзакцій після форку операції з одного ланцюга можуть бути зловмисно використані на іншому
  3. Волатильність ринкової вартості: форки часто призводять до різких цінових коливань пов’язаних токенів, посилюючи невизначеність на ринку
  4. Ризики безпеки активів: звичайні користувачі можуть зазнати втрати активів через помилки під час форку
  5. Виклики для бірж: торгові платформи мають вирішити, чи підтримувати новий ланцюг і токени, а також впровадити технічні адаптації
  6. Розподіл хешрейту: у Proof-of-Work мережах обчислювальні потужності можуть розділитися між двома ланцюгами, що потенційно знижує їхню безпеку

Для успішного проведення хардфорків потрібна ретельна технічна підготовка, чітка комунікація зі спільнотою, зважені стимулюючі заходи та комплексна оцінка ризиків. Хоча суперечливі хардфорки здатні спричинити дестабілізацію, продумані оновлення протоколу є важливою запорукою сталого розвитку блокчейн-систем.

Хардфорки — це фундаментальний еволюційний механізм у екосистемі блокчейн-технологій. Вони водночас є шляхом вирішення складних технічних питань та впровадження інновацій, а також проявом колективного управління у децентралізованих спільнотах. Незважаючи на короткострокову волатильність, форки демонструють здатність блокчейн-систем до самокорекції та адаптації. Розуміння технічних засад і соціальних наслідків хардфорків є критичним для всіх учасників криптоекосистеми. У процесі вдосконалення механізмів управління блокчейном у майбутньому можна очікувати більш досконалих і ефективних хардфорків, які збалансують потреби інновацій та стабільність системи.

Поділіться

Пов'язані глосарії
епоха
Епоха — це часовий інтервал, який застосовують у блокчейн-мережах для впорядкування та контролю процесу створення блоків; він, як правило, охоплює визначену кількість блоків або задану тривалість часу. Такий підхід формує структуровану робочу основу для мережі, надаючи валідаторам можливість організовано здійснювати консенсус у чітко окреслених часових вікнах, а також встановлює зрозумілі межі для ключових операцій — стейкінгу, розподілу винагород і налаштування параметрів мережі.
Визначення TRON
TRON — децентралізована блокчейн-платформа, заснована у 2017 році Джастіном Саном, застосовує консенсус Delegated Proof-of-Stake (DPoS) для створення глобальної відкритої системи розваг і поширення контенту. Мережу TRON підтримує рідний токен TRX. Її трирівнева архітектура та TRON Virtual Machine (TVM), сумісна з Ethereum, забезпечують високопродуктивну й низьковитратну інфраструктуру для розробки смарт-контрактів і децентралізованих застосунків.
Децентралізований
Децентралізація — фундаментальне поняття блокчейну та криптовалют, яке передбачає роботу систем без опори на єдиний центральний орган, із підтримкою від багатьох учасників (нодів) у розподіленій мережі. Така архітектурна модель ліквідує залежність від посередників, посилює захист від цензури, забезпечує високий рівень відмовостійкості та підвищує автономію користувачів.
Незмінний
Незмінність — це ключова характеристика технології блокчейн, яка унеможливлює зміну або видалення інформації після її запису та підтвердження мережею. Ця властивість реалізується через криптографічні хеш-функції, що об’єднані в ланцюги, а також за допомогою механізмів консенсусу. Завдяки незмінності зберігається цілісність і можливість перевірки історії транзакцій, що забезпечує основу для роботи децентралізованих систем без необхідності довіри.
PancakeSwap
PancakeSwap — децентралізована біржа (DEX) та автоматизований маркет-мейкер (AMM), що працює на Binance Smart Chain (BSC), спеціалізується на обміні токенів стандарту BEP-20, використовує власний токен CAKE та пропонує майнінг ліквідності, прибутковий фармінг і функції управління проєктом.

Пов’язані статті

Що таке Coti? Все, що вам потрібно знати про COTI
Початківець

Що таке Coti? Все, що вам потрібно знати про COTI

Coti (COTI) — це децентралізована та масштабована платформа, яка підтримує безперебійні платежі як для традиційних фінансів, так і для цифрових валют.
11/2/2023, 9:09:18 AM
Що таке Стейблкойн?
Початківець

Що таке Стейблкойн?

Стейблкойн — це криптовалюта зі стабільною ціною, яка часто прив’язана до законного платіжного засобу в реальному світі. Візьмемо USDT, наразі найпоширеніший стейблкоїн, наприклад, USDT прив’язаний до долара США, де 1 USDT = 1 USD.
11/21/2022, 7:48:32 AM
Все, що вам потрібно знати про Blockchain
Початківець

Все, що вам потрібно знати про Blockchain

Що таке блокчейн, його корисність, значення шарів і зведень, порівняння блокчейнів і як будуються різні криптоекосистеми?
11/21/2022, 8:25:55 AM